TEIN Super Street damper kit was designed for drivers seeking improved handling on the street and at the track. A shortened shell case is utilized to allow the most piston stroke possible, which allows for a better ride at lowered ride heights, and increased grip at the track. Great for daily driving and occasion track use, whether it be at the drag strip, local circuit, or Auto-X course. Includes both ride height and 16 levels of damping force adjustment to allow the driver to dial in the suspension for various road conditions.
Super Street with Upper mounts adds front and rear upper mounts. The upper mounts increase steering response, and allow for EDFC compatibility. On strut type vehicles, the front upper mounts will include camber adjustment plates.
Additional Features:
- Steel Construction
- Twin Tube internal construction
- 16 way adjustable dampers, compression and rebound combined
- Ride Height adjustable via spring seat
- Pillow ball upper mounts for increased steering feel
(some applications may include hardened rubber mounts instead of pillowball type)
- Upper camber adjustment on front for strut type vehicles
- Larger piston diameter for strut type front and rear (22mm)
- Powder coated damper body with Zinc coated threaded section
